Was 70 the arithmetic mean of the class test?

a) On the test half the class grades are below 70, and half above 70

b) The lowest grade in the class was 45 and the highest 95.

I'm assuming the answer is E

If half the class scored 0 and the other half scored 100 the mean would be 50, so there is not enough info for it to be A. B doesn't tell you anything except for the range.
